Pitch to Get Rich, streaming on JioCinema, is India’s answer to Shark Tank—but with a stylish twist. The show features celebrity “angels” like Karan Johar, Manish Malhotra, and Malaika Arora, who evaluate pitches from aspiring fashion entrepreneurs. The show has gained traction not only for its business insights but also for its candid moments that spark social media buzz.
The judging panel includes renowned personalities such as Karan Johar, Manish Malhotra, and Malaika Arora, alongside Akshay Kumar and prominent industry leaders like Naveen Jindal, Dhruv Sharma, Ravi Jaipuria, Darpan Sanghvi, Gaurav Dalmia, Vagish Pathak, and Vinod Dugar.

On a recent episode of Pitch to Get Rich, a reality show where fashion entrepreneurs pitch their ideas to celebrity investors, filmmaker Karan Johar found himself momentarily distracted—not by the business proposal, but by the contestant’s uncanny resemblance to a well-known Indian politician.
Karan Johar’s comment on the contestant’s resemblance to Shashi Tharoor on the show went viral on social media
Interrupting the contestant’s business pitch, Johar, who is a “permanent angel” on the JioHotstar show, asked an unexpected question. He asked,
“Has anyone ever told you that you look like Shashi Tharoor?”
The panel erupted in laughter. Malaika Arora also nodded in agreement.

It didn’t take long for the clip to reach Shashi Tharoor himself, the politician. Known for his eloquence and sharp wit, the Congress MP responded on X (formerly Twitter) with a playful jab,
“Must say to Karan Johar and Malaika Arora that it’s clearly been too long since they’ve met me (sic).”
The tweet left fans praising Tharoor’s ability to take the joke in stride and turn it into a moment of humor.

Returning to Pitch To Get Rich, this reality series spotlights 14 emerging fashion entrepreneurs as they present their business ideas in hopes of securing financial backing, expert mentorship, and opportunities to expand their brands. With a substantial investment pool of ₹30 crore, the show blends innovation with strategic business thinking.
